What is The Culture Code book about? What are the key elements of effective work culture, according to its author Daniel Coyle? In his 2018 book The Culture Code, Daniel Coyle outlines three indispensable elements of effective work culture: safety, vulnerability, and purpose. He breaks down the key attributes and benefits of each concept, warns about the consequences of ignoring them, and gives insight into how to implement them in your workplace. What are the four different types of meetings in a company? How should each type of meeting be run? In the business fable Death by Meeting, Patrick Lencioni describes the four types of meetings in a company. The types of meetings are: the check-in, the tactical, the strategic, and the review. If deep work is so valuable, why don’t we do it more often? How did we become addicted to distraction in the workplace? There are three major distractions that workers face daily: open offices, instant communication, and social media.
